Timer
When you make or answer a call, the timer automatically starts. The screen
displays the elapsed time in minutes and seconds for the first hour (up to
59:59) and then begins again. The timer stops automatically when you
hang up and the recorded time is displayed for about 10 seconds.
The timer also stops when you place a call on hold and resets when you
release hold.
Call Privacy
To ensure call privacy, the phone allows only one set at a time to use a line.
Canceling Call Privacy
During the call, press the LINE button for the call. You’ll hear a short beep.
Others can now join the call.
Restoring Call Privacy
Press the LINE button again during the call. You’ll hear a double-beep. The
other phones will be dropped from the call.
NOTE: Call privacy is automatically restored when you end the call.
NOTE: When a non-system phone answers a call, any other system phone
can pick up the call by pressing the LINE button. Once a system phone
picks up the call, Call Privacy is activated and no other system phones can
listen to the call, unless Call Privacy is canceled, but non-system phones
which share that line can still join the call. If this extension is programmed
with D-TAD Intercept On (see “Turn D-TAD Intercept On or Off” in SET UP
SYSTEM FEATURES), other 964 extensions can pick up on any call routed
to this extension’s answering system (D-TAD).
NOTE: When you make a call, the phone selects the Prime Line you
programmed. When you answer a call, the phone automatically selects
the ringing line. If you have a private line, the phone automatically
selects that line.
Making or Answering a Call
Handset
To make a call, lift the handset. You can dial your call manually or dial a
number from the directory (see DIRECTORY OPERATION).
To answer a call, lift the handset. Replace the handset to end the call.
To override automatic line selection, lift the handset, then press and
release a LINE button
— OR —
Press the LINE button for the line you wish to select, then lift the handset.
Speakerphone
To make a call, press and release the desired LINE button or K.
The SPEAKER light goes on. Wait for a dial tone, then dial the call manually
or by dialing a number from the Directory (see DIRECTORY OPERATION).
NOTE: If the most recent call was handled with the headset, you must
press K to activate the speakerphone.
To answer a call, press K. Press K again to end the call.
Headset
You can use this phone hands-free when you install a 2.5mm headset.
Headsets are available for purchase in retail stores (comcode #108041732)
or by calling 1 800 222-3111.
Make sure the headset is plugged into the headset jack located to the left of
the handset jack on the left side of the telephone base.
To make a call, press and release h or press the desired LINE
button and then press h. The HEADSET light goes on. Wait for a dial
tone, then dial the call manually or by dialing a number from the Directory
(see DIRECTORY OPERATION).
To answer a call, press h. Press h again to end the call.
NOTE: An error tone will sound if you press h and the headset is
not plugged in.
To switch from handset to headset or speakerphone, press h or
K, then replace the handset (for headset, headset must be plugged in).
